Physician's Assistant
( Neuro/ NeuroSpine)

Job Summary

Exciting opportunity to support our neurosurgeon dedicated to medical excellence and compassionate care. We encourage an environment of learning, and career development, offering a competitive salary plus comprehensive benefits package. Come join a team that loves to care for people!


* Responsibilities:

  • Seeing patients in the clinic, obtaining histories, and patient progress. Keep records of treatments, surgeries, or other medical events.
  • Issue appropriate prescriptions and refills under the physician's direction.
  • Inform the physician about any problems that might arise.
  • Attend to emergencies, and perform inpatient consultations and follow-ups.
  • Provide first assistant duties with the physician.
  • Cultivate a climate of trust and compassion for the patients.
  • Comply strictly with medical care regulations and safety standards.
  • Collaborate effectively with team members.


* Requirements / Skills:

  • Proven work experience as a physician assistant.
  • Knowledge of medical guidelines and procedures regarding examination, therapy and recovery.
  • Familiarity with advancements in medical technology.
  • Problem-solving skills and ability to multi-task.
  • Personal and professional.
  • Team player with strong communication skills.
  • Active Texas license.
  • Graduate of accredited Physician Assistant program.
  • Neurosurgery experience preferred.
  • First Assistant surgical experience preferred.
